  20. // merge merges two Config, the image container configuration (defaults values),
  21. // and the user container configuration, either passed by the API or generated
  22. // by the cli.
  23. // It will mutate the specified user configuration (userConf) with the image
  24. // configuration where the user configuration is incomplete.
  25. func merge(userConf, imageConf *containertypes.Config) error {
  26. if userConf.User == "" {
  27. userConf.User = imageConf.User
  28. }
  29. if len(userConf.ExposedPorts) == 0 {
  30. userConf.ExposedPorts = imageConf.ExposedPorts
  31. } else if imageConf.ExposedPorts != nil {
  32. if userConf.ExposedPorts == nil {
  33. userConf.ExposedPorts = make(nat.PortSet)
  34. }
  35. for port := range imageConf.ExposedPorts {
  36. if _, exists := userConf.ExposedPorts[port]; !exists {
  37. userConf.ExposedPorts[port] = struct{}{}
  38. }
  39. }
  40. }
  41. if len(userConf.Env) == 0 {
  42. userConf.Env = imageConf.Env
  43. } else {
  44. for _, imageEnv := range imageConf.Env {
  45. found := false
  46. imageEnvKey := strings.Split(imageEnv, "=")[0]
  47. for _, userEnv := range userConf.Env {
  48. userEnvKey := strings.Split(userEnv, "=")[0]
  49. if imageEnvKey == userEnvKey {
  50. found = true
  51. break
  52. }
  53. }
  54. if !found {
  55. userConf.Env = append(userConf.Env, imageEnv)
  56. }
  57. }
  58. }
  59. if userConf.Labels == nil {
  60. userConf.Labels = map[string]string{}
  61. }
  62. if imageConf.Labels != nil {
  63. for l := range userConf.Labels {
  64. imageConf.Labels[l] = userConf.Labels[l]
  65. }
  66. userConf.Labels = imageConf.Labels
  67. }
  68. if len(userConf.Entrypoint) == 0 {
  69. if len(userConf.Cmd) == 0 {
  70. userConf.Cmd = imageConf.Cmd
  71. }
  72. if userConf.Entrypoint == nil {
  73. userConf.Entrypoint = imageConf.Entrypoint
  74. }
  75. }
  76. if userConf.WorkingDir == "" {
  77. userConf.WorkingDir = imageConf.WorkingDir
  78. }
  79. if len(userConf.Volumes) == 0 {
  80. userConf.Volumes = imageConf.Volumes
  81. } else {
  82. for k, v := range imageConf.Volumes {
  83. userConf.Volumes[k] = v
  84. }
  85. }
  86. if userConf.StopSignal == "" {
  87. userConf.StopSignal = imageConf.StopSignal
  88. }
  89. return nil
  90. }
  91. // Commit creates a new filesystem image from the current state of a container.
  92. // The image can optionally be tagged into a repository.
  93. func (daemon *Daemon) Commit(name string, c *backend.ContainerCommitConfig) (string, error) {
  94. container, err := daemon.GetContainer(name)
  95. if err != nil {
  96. return "", err
  97. }
  98. // It is not possible to commit a running container on Windows
  99. if runtime.GOOS == "windows" && container.IsRunning() {
  100. return "", fmt.Errorf("Windows does not support commit of a running container")
  101. }
  102. if c.Pause && !container.IsPaused() {
  103. daemon.containerPause(container)
  104. defer daemon.containerUnpause(container)
  105. }
  106. newConfig, err := dockerfile.BuildFromConfig(c.Config, c.Changes)
  107. if err != nil {
  108. return "", err
  109. }
  110. if c.MergeConfigs {
  111. if err := merge(newConfig, container.Config); err != nil {
  112. return "", err
  113. }
  114. }
  115. rwTar, err := daemon.exportContainerRw(container)
  116. if err != nil {
  117. return "", err
  118. }
  119. defer func() {
  120. if rwTar != nil {
  121. rwTar.Close()
  122. }
  123. }()
  124. var history []image.History
  125. rootFS := image.NewRootFS()
  126. osVersion := ""
  127. var osFeatures []string
  128. if container.ImageID != "" {
  129. img, err := daemon.imageStore.Get(container.ImageID)
  130. if err != nil {
  131. return "", err
  132. }
  133. history = img.History
  134. rootFS = img.RootFS
  135. osVersion = img.OSVersion
  136. osFeatures = img.OSFeatures
  137. }
  138. l, err := daemon.layerStore.Register(rwTar, rootFS.ChainID())
  139. if err != nil {
  140. return "", err
  141. }
  142. defer layer.ReleaseAndLog(daemon.layerStore, l)
  143. h := image.History{
  144. Author: c.Author,
  145. Created: time.Now().UTC(),
  146. CreatedBy: strings.Join(container.Config.Cmd, " "),
  147. Comment: c.Comment,
  148. EmptyLayer: true,
  149. }
  150. if diffID := l.DiffID(); layer.DigestSHA256EmptyTar != diffID {
  151. h.EmptyLayer = false
  152. rootFS.Append(diffID)
  153. }
  154. history = append(history, h)
  155. config, err := json.Marshal(&image.Image{
  156. V1Image: image.V1Image{
  157. DockerVersion: dockerversion.Version,
  158. Config: newConfig,
  159. Architecture: runtime.GOARCH,
  160. OS: runtime.GOOS,
  161. Container: container.ID,
  162. ContainerConfig: *container.Config,
  163. Author: c.Author,
  164. Created: h.Created,
  165. },
  166. RootFS: rootFS,
  167. History: history,
  168. OSFeatures: osFeatures,
  169. OSVersion: osVersion,
  170. })
  171. if err != nil {
  172. return "", err
  173. }
  174. id, err := daemon.imageStore.Create(config)
  175. if err != nil {
  176. return "", err
  177. }
  178. if container.ImageID != "" {
  179. if err := daemon.imageStore.SetParent(id, container.ImageID); err != nil {
  180. return "", err
  181. }
  182. }
  183. if c.Repo != "" {
  184. newTag, err := reference.WithName(c.Repo) // todo: should move this to API layer
  185. if err != nil {
  186. return "", err
  187. }
  188. if c.Tag != "" {
  189. if newTag, err = reference.WithTag(newTag, c.Tag); err != nil {
  190. return "", err
  191. }
  192. }
  193. if err := daemon.TagImageWithReference(id, newTag); err != nil {
  194. return "", err
  195. }
  196. }
  197. attributes := map[string]string{
  198. "comment": c.Comment,
  199. }
  200. daemon.LogContainerEventWithAttributes(container, "commit", attributes)
  201. return id.String(), nil
  202. }
  203. func (daemon *Daemon) exportContainerRw(container *container.Container) (archive.Archive, error) {
  204. if err := daemon.Mount(container); err != nil {
  205. return nil, err
  206. }
  207. archive, err := container.RWLayer.TarStream()
  208. if err != nil {
  209. daemon.Unmount(container) // logging is already handled in the `Unmount` function
  210. return nil, err
  211. }
  212. return ioutils.NewReadCloserWrapper(archive, func() error {
  213. archive.Close()
  214. return container.RWLayer.Unmount()
  215. }),
  216. nil
